Revilatizaton begins at Logicor Piaseczno Park

November 18, 2025 | Aleksandra Dojnia

18th November 2025: Logicor, one of Europe’s leading owners, developers and managers of logistics real estate, has started a large-scale revitalization of its Logicor Piaseczno logistics park.

The project will focus primarily on Hall B3, with an area of 49,000 m2, which will be divided into smaller units better suited to the needs of the local market.

A comprehensive ESG-focused modernization will directly translate into improved profitability for customers’ operations.

We are seeing growing demand from companies in the Warsaw region for small and medium-sized warehouse space. That is why we decided to convert a large big-box facility into units ranging from 1,700 to 5,700 m2, tailored to the diverse needs of our customers.

The modernization of the facility will include a comprehensive scope of construction and installation works, with the key objective of aligning the property with the highest market and ESG standards.

Planned upgrades include façade modernization, improved building insulation, installation of an advanced heating and air-conditioning system for office space using heat pumps, and replacement of the warehouse heating and HVAC systems with individual controls.

The entire facility will be equipped with an advanced Smart Metering system, which, combined with the planned BMS control system, will enable monitoring of energy and gas consumption, resulting in lower operating costs for new tenants. The building has already been fitted with a highly advanced LED lighting system with DALI automation. These enhancements will be confirmed with certification at a minimum of BREEAM Excellent level.

Another important element of the investment is the creation of a friendly working environment through green recreational and social areas. The revitalized Logicor Piaseczno Park will benefit from increased biodiversity, attractive and functional spaces with new landscaping elements, and improved pedestrian access. There will also be rest and quiet zones, as well as a park with fruit trees.

At Logicor, we make sure our investments combine operational efficiency with care for the environment. Revitalizing existing warehouses in such unique locations is a far more sustainable solution than constructing new facilities. This approach makes it possible to reduce CO2 emissions by up to 57%, limit the use of additional raw materials and resources, and prevent further land development."

The works will begin at the end of 2025 and are scheduled for completion in the third quarter of 2026.
